The Internet may offer some interesting information, but it also offers contents which are not suitable for children. Because you can not stay home all day, keeping an eye on your children and what they do on your computer, a monitoring software is just the tool you need. What makes SentryPC unique is the fact that it monitors the activity on a PC, but the logs it creates are not as detailed as those created by keyloggers. Its main purpose is to prevent certain keystrokes, websites and block certain applications which should not be accessed by children.

SentryPC can be downloaded and installed fast and easy, just like other lightweight software on the market. You will not encounter any issues regarding compatibility or system requirements, but you may be slowed down a bit if you have an anti-virus program installed. Because SentryPC will monitor keystrokes and other activities, there is a good chance that an anti-virus will see it as a keylogger and it will block it, so you should add it to an exceptions list.

Being a monitoring program, SentryPC will obviously run in the background and you can set a master password to prevent anyone from accessing it and changing your rules. You will find a series of icons on a compact interface and clicking them will display different settings on separate windows. Locking or unlocking the computer, granting temporary full access to a user and other security related actions can be performed from a pop up menu, after clicking the Admin Commands icon.

A larger interface, called the Admin Panel, can be brought up by clicking the icon with the same name. This interface will display a larger number of icons, but most of them will open the same options window. From this window, you can set up filters for web sites, applications, chat programs and more. If a user attempts to access a web site or an application you have added to a filter, the program will close it immediately. The same can be done with keystrokes. You can add certain keywords to a list, and if the user types one of those words, the application he is typing in will be closed automatically. All these filters can be set on the same window, under different navigation tabs.

It is also possible to set daily or weekly time limits. If someone is allowed to use your computer only a few hours per day, SentryPC will enforce this with its time management feature. Other restrictions may be set in order to prevent a user from "cheating." You may disable the start menu buttons, the clock, taskbar, the Windows control panel or Task Manager and others. You may also access different activity reports, but, as previously mentioned, they are not as detailed as those created by standard keyloggers, so a user's privacy will not be invaded.

Pros

SentryPC will monitor the activity on a computer, without invading a user's privacy. It is designed to restrict certain applications or actions. This makes it an ideal tool for parental control.

Cons

When freshly installed, you may spend some time "convincing" an anti-virus that SentryPC is a trustworthy software. SentryPC does not focus on spying a user, but on preventing him from accessing something he is not supposed to. The provided features are easy to use and you will find everything you need for setting restrictions with maximum efficiency.
